Key Factors to Consider When Choosing a Franchise

Before you make any investment, it’s essential to understand the key factors that will influence your success. When choosing a franchise, focus on these critical elements:

  • Brand Reputation: A well-known franchise with a good reputation in the market is more likely to succeed. Research customer reviews, franchisee feedback, and any legal issues the brand has faced.
  • Initial Investment and Fees: The initial franchise fee and ongoing royalty payments can vary greatly depending on the franchise. Make sure you understand the total cost of investment, including any hidden fees.
  • Training and Support: A franchise with strong training and ongoing support will help you succeed. Look for franchisors who offer robust training programs and continuous operational assistance.
  • Market Demand: Choose a franchise in an industry with steady or growing demand. This will give you a better chance of profitability and long-term success.
  • Profit Potential: Evaluate the average revenue and profit potential of the franchise. Some franchises might have lower startup costs but higher operating expenses, while others offer significant growth potential.

Steps to Choose the Right Franchise for You

When you’re ready to choose the right franchise, follow these steps to ensure you’re making an informed decision:

1. Self-Assessment

Understand your interests, skills, and financial situation. What industries do you have experience in or a passion for? Do you have the necessary capital for the investment? Knowing yourself will help you narrow down suitable franchises.

2. Research the Franchise

Look at the performance of different franchises. Review their Franchise Disclosure Documents (FDD) to get insights into their financials, legal history, and terms. Talk to existing franchisees to learn about their experiences.

3. Evaluate the Franchise Model

Consider the business model. Is it a proven, scalable model? Do you need to be actively involved in daily operations, or is it more passive? Understanding the model will help you assess if it fits your lifestyle and goals.

4. Assess Financial Stability

Consider the long-term financial stability of the franchise. Some franchises may face market fluctuations or economic challenges. Check their track record in tough times to assess their resilience.

5. Consult a Franchise Lawyer

Before signing any agreements, consult with a franchise lawyer to review the FDD and any contracts. This will ensure that you’re fully aware of the legal implications and obligations.

Common Franchise Mistakes to Avoid

Choosing the wrong franchise can lead to financial loss and stress. Here are some common mistakes to avoid:

  • Overestimating Profit Potential: Some franchises might promise high returns but don't deliver. Be cautious of overly optimistic claims.
  • Ignoring Local Market Conditions: Make sure there’s demand for the franchise in your area. What works in one market may not work in another.
  • Underestimating the Commitment: Franchises require time, effort, and resources. Understand the amount of commitment required before you invest.
  • Skipping Due Diligence: Always perform thorough due diligence, including speaking to other franchisees and researching market trends.
